Articles of acceso a

Cómo probar si Wi-Fi funciona sin conectarse a una networking Wi-Fi en iOS

Necesito probar la conectividad Wifi o el estado de trabajo Wifi en mi aplicación. En mi layout actual utilizo Reachability para probar si el usuario puede conectarse a WiFi usando [Reachability currentReachabilityStatus] == ReachabeViaWifi El problema es que no quiero probar si el usuario puede conectarse a Internet, tengo que probar si hay un Wifi […]

AVFoundation captureOutput didOutputSampleBuffer Delay

Estoy usando AVFoundation captureOutput didOutputSampleBuffer para extraer una image y luego usarla para un filter. self.bufferFrameQueue = DispatchQueue(label: "bufferFrame queue", qos: DispatchQoS.background, attributes: [], autoreleaseFrequency: .inherit) self.videoDataOutput = AVCaptureVideoDataOutput() if self.session.canAddOutput(self.videoDataOutput) { self.session.addOutput(videoDataOutput) self.videoDataOutput!.alwaysDiscardsLateVideoFrames = true self.videoDataOutput!.videoSettings = [kCVPixelBufferPixelFormatTypeKey as String: Int(kCVPixelFormatType_32BGRA)] self.videoDataOutput!.setSampleBufferDelegate(self, queue: self.bufferFrameQueue) } func captureOutput(_ captureOutput: AVCaptureOutput!, didOutputSampleBuffer sampleBuffer: CMSampleBuffer!, from connection: […]

¿Cómo determinar si un dispositivo iOS tiene una radio celular?

¿Es posible, sin include una list exhaustiva de models en el código, determinar si un dispositivo iOS incluye una radio celular? Estoy trabajando para agregar una comprobación de la accesibilidad del host a una aplicación, y me gustaría que el post de error sea apropiado para el dispositivo. Por ejemplo: Una connection de networking no […]

¿Cómo retornar la image de AV Foundation aún captura y agregarlo al context de charts para una captura de pantalla?

Tengo una vista previa de la camera que funciona muy bien. Quiero tomar una captura de pantalla y todo sobre él. Sin embargo, dado que el enfoque de captura de pantalla habitual: el renderInContext de CALayer no genera contenido de la camera, debo agregarlo por separado. Tengo esta function en mi vista, el controller captura […]

Cómo grabar video y reproducir audio al mismo time (tutorial rápido)

¿Quiere grabar un video y reproducir música de la biblioteca del usuario al mismo time ? No busque más. A continuación se muestra la respuesta.

La accesibilidad de la networking iOS – no parece funcionar

Estoy siguiendo ¿Cómo comprobar si hay una connection a Internet activa en iOS o OSX? y http://developer.apple.com/library/ios/#samplecode/Reachability/Introduction/Intro.html para probar la conectividad, pero estoy encontrando algunos problemas bastante básicos. Por ejemplo, estoy ejecutando una API .NET fuera de otra máquina y luego intentando conectarme a ella a través de mi Mac mini. 1) Cuando IIS se […]

Obtenga AVAudioPlayer para reproducir múltiples sonidos a la vez.

Estoy tratando de get múltiples files de sonidos para que se reproduzcan en una instancia de AVAudioPlayer; sin embargo, cuando un sonido se reproduce, el otro se detiene. No puedo reproducir más de un sonido a la vez. Aquí está mi código: import AVFoundation class GSAudio{ static var instance: GSAudio! var soundFileNameURL: NSURL = NSURL() […]

¿Reproducir música de background en la aplicación?

Quiero que el usuario pueda abrir la aplicación y que la música comience a reproducirse. Quiero que el usuario pueda ir a cualquier controller de vista y volver al inicial sin que se detenga la música. Quiero que el bucle indefinidamente. He intentado poner en el método viewDidLoad del controller de vista inicial para que […]

¿Cómo obtengo controles de audio en la pantalla de locking / Centro de control de AVAudioPlayer en Swift?

Nuevo en el desarrollo de iOS, así que aquí va. Tengo una aplicación que está reproduciendo audio: estoy usando AVAudioPlayer para cargar files individuales por nombre en los activos de la aplicación. No quiero consultar la biblioteca del usuario, solo los files proporcionados. Funciona muy bien, pero, quiero que el usuario pueda pausar y ajustar […]

AVAudioEngine se bloquea cuando descojo los auriculares durante una llamada

Esto es lo que veo en el logging: 16:33:20.236: Call is Dialing 16:33:21.088: AVAudioSessionInterruptionNotification 16:33:21.450: AVAudioSessionRouteChangeNotification 16:33:21.450: ….change reason CategoryChange 16:33:21.539: AVAudioEngineConfigurationChangeNotification 16:33:21.542: Starting Audio Engine 16:33:23.863: AVAudioSessionRouteChangeNotification 16:33:23.863: ….change reason OldDeviceUnavailable 16:33:23.860 ERROR: [0x100a70000] AVAudioIONodeImpl.mm:317: ___ZN13AVAudioIOUnit11GetHWFormatEjPj_block_invoke: requinetworking condition is false: hwFormat *** Terminating app due to uncaught exception 'com.apple.coreaudio.avfaudio', reason: 'requinetworking condition is false: […]